In our fourth year offering a virtual component to the AAEVT/AAEP Annual Convention, we are excited to present twenty high-quality pre-recorded sessions from the December 2025 meeting in Denver.
These sessions have been carefully curated from our outstanding speaker roster to ensure that those unable to attend in person can still access exceptional continuing education.
